About Anna

My love for pressed flowers began with my own wedding: an Earth Day celebration in April 2023. Wanting to preserve such a meaningful day, I gathered the thickest books I could find (I finally found a use for Leo Tolstoy's War and Peace!) and carefully pressed flowers from my bouquet before framing them. 

Two years later, after my son was born in March 2025, I picked wildflowers during one of our many strolls around the neighborhood and preserved those as well. I loved the idea of having framed flowers that represented two of the most meaningful milestones in my life - my wedding and the month my son was born.

During maternity leave, I decided to turn that passion into something I could share with others, and Annabelle's Bouquets was born. What started as a creative outlet became a way to help others preserve the flowers from life's special moments.

Based in the Greater Los Angeles area (Calabasas), I primarily serve clients throughout Los Angeles and Ventura Counties with local bouquet drop-off and pickup options. I have also expanded to work with clients across the United States through my mail-in preservation service. I can't wait to work with you!
